eSIMs, short for embedded SIMs, are digital SIM cards built into your phone that let you activate a mobile plan WITHOUT using a physical card.
Instead of hunting for a store, swapping SIMs, or risking losing your home SIM while traveling, you can scan a QR code, install a plan in MINUTES and be connected as soon as you land.
Travelers are switching from traditional SIM cards to eSIMs because they are:
- Faster to set up
- More flexible to change between countries or data plans
- Cheaper than roaming
- Your main number remains active for calls, SMS from your bank, and other two-factor authentication.

Yesim’s Pay & Fly
Pay & fly is the reason why we (and many other travelers) pick Yesim over other brands. It is basically a global data wallet.
Here is how it works:
- You top up credit inside the app (called YCOINS).
- As you use data, your balance decreases by MB or GB.
- You pay local rates per country, so it stays closer to what locals pay.
- Your credit lasts 12 MONTHS, so leftovers roll into your next trip.
Key things we love:
- ONE E-SIM FOR EVERYWHERE: activate once, then just cross borders. No plan switching needed. This saves us always a lot of hassle in juggling eSIMs!
- NO GUESSWORK: You do not have to predict your data needs. If you use little, you pay little. If you use a lot, you still do not overpay for unused GB. You can always use it during your next trip.
- GOOD FOR LONG TRIPS: If you travel for weeks or months, pay-as-you-go is more efficient than expiring bundles.
- UPFRONT TOP UP: to start pay & fly, you need a minimum top-up of about €29. That becomes your usable balance, not a fee.

Our experience with Yesim eSIM
The setup of the eSIM was QUICK and EASY, we were done in a few minutes.
The only small downside, the confirmation email did not include super clear, step-by-step instructions.
If this is your first eSIM, you might not realize you need to TURN ON DATA ROAMING for the Yesim line, and that part is not spelled out during setup.
Once everything was installed, the plan took a couple of minutes to kick in, so do not panic if you are not online instantly.
One extra tip that makes life even simpler: if you have the Yesim app installed on iOS, you can use their DIRECT (FAST) INSTALLATION option.
In plain terms, this is a one-tap install because Yesim has a system-level setup agreement with Apple (and in some cases Android), so your phone handles the eSIM installation for you.
No QR scan, no manual settings hunt, just tap, approve, and you are ready to go.
When using the eSIM, we were very happy. Our phone quietly switched networks at the borders between countries, so we stayed online.
